Pakistan's Orbital Project: A Reaction to India

For a long time, Pakistan's satellite program has been often perceived as a direct response to India's growing space capabilities . Primarily , the focus was on developing fundamental communication satellites to cater to the nation's requirements , but the drive to rival India’s achievements in areas like earth observation and space research has clearly shaped its subsequent development . While Pakistan asserts its program is for civilian purposes and national development, the geopolitical situation inevitably prompts questions about the competitive interplay between the two neighboring powers.

The Indian -Pakistan Space Program: A Emerging Frontier for Military Innovation

The growing rivalry between India and Pakistan is extending beyond traditional battlefields and into the outer frontier: space. What began as a comparatively cautious pursuit of remote capabilities is rapidly evolving into a full-blown space competition, driven by strategic ambitions and a wish to enhance defense prowess. Both nations are investing substantial funding into developing homegrown launch vehicles, advanced surveillance satellites, and potentially space-based weaponry, creating a challenging and possibly destabilizing dynamic in the South Asia. This emerging space program is becoming a vital field for showcasing power and securing a competitive in the 21st decade.

Increasing Relevance of Space in India-Pakistan Relations

Traditionally , the India-Pakistan relationship has been shaped by conventional tensions . However , the emerging interest on space exploration is adding a different dimension to their complex relationship. Both countries are rapidly pursuing their space programs, initially for civilian applications , but with potential defense implications . This burgeoning space arena presents chances for joint ventures, but also concerns of escalation if carefully handled . The trajectory of the Indo-Pakistan interactions may well be shaped by how they approach this frontier space landscape .
